Helped power equipment manufacturer resolve bubble issues in vacuum interrupter silicone encapsulation. Switched from solid silicone compression molding to LSR injection molding, yield rate improved from 70% to 98%.

A manufacturer of vacuum interrupter products faced a critical quality issue. They were using horizontal injection molding and flat plate vulcanizing machines, but both methods produced significant defects.
The main problem: bubbles trapped inside the product. These bubbles caused:
1. Horizontal injection: Air trapped in thick sections
2. Plate vulcanization: Inconsistent heat distribution
3. Material flow: Inadequate venting in mold
4. Process timing: Wrong injection/hold pressure profile
